: I happened to be talking to a SWB tech today.
: (He was complaining about his employer quite
: a bit.) He said that his truck was fitted with a
: GPS tracking device and managers at SWB
: can see if he's exceeded the speed limit while
: driving or question him as to why he drove a
: specific route.
:
: His problem was that the company said the
: trucks were fitted for his 'protection'. He said
: they spent a lot of money on the technology,
: but didn't know how to analyze the results.
:
: He was also hot about them spending so much
: money on the GPS tracking and yet, because
: the testing unit he had was on the fritz, his
: boss would have to scam one from another
: manager.
:
: He said that because of the economic
: slowdown, SWB has wrapped themselves in
: the American flag and use the Sept. 11th
: incident to explain why DSL / fiber laying
: initiatives have dropped dramatically. So,
: I can't expect DSL in the Eureka area soon.
